These simple suggestions can make the difference between a rushed morning and a smooth, enjoyable trip. ### 1. Always Book Your Shuttle in Advance Avoid last-minute scrambles and ensure your spot by reserving ahead of time—especially during holidays, weekends, and major Phoenix events (like Spring Training or summer graduation weekends). ✅ Bonus: Most companies, including Airport Shuttle of Phoenix, let you modify your pickup time up until the day before. ### 2. Double-Check Your Flight Details Before confirming your shuttle reservation, cross-check your flight number, airline, arrival time, and terminal. This helps coordination, especially if your flight is delayed or arrives early. Why it matters: Our dispatch team monitors live flight tracking to adjust for any changes—accurate details let us be ready at the perfect moment. ### 3. Know the Difference Between Shared and Private Rides Shared shuttles are more affordable and ideal for flexible travelers who don’t mind a few pickups along the way. Private rides offer a dedicated vehicle and personalized scheduling—great for families, business professionals, or groups with luggage. 🔍 Pro Tip: If you're traveling with golf clubs, medical equipment, or wedding attire, a private vehicle often ensures better space and care. ### 4. Pack Smart for Your Shuttle Ride Beyond your regular packing, think ahead about what you'll need during the actual ride. 👍 Essentials to carry with you: - Headphones - Phone charger or power bank - Water bottle (especially in the Arizona heat!) - Travel-sized hand sanitizer or wipes - Printed confirmation or reservation code ### 5. Confirm the Pickup Spot Before Arrival Phoenix Sky Harbor can be confusing with Terminals 3 and 4, ride-share areas, and cell phone lots. Make sure you confirm your exact pickup location with your driver in advance. 📍 Pro Tip: Our drivers send a text with a detailed pickup zone and contact info so you’re never wandering outside wondering where to go. ### 6. Account for Valley Traffic in Your Departure Time Know your city’s rush hours! Phoenix traffic can vary greatly during peak times (7–9 AM and 3:30–6 PM), especially along the I-10 and 202. ⏳ Suggestion: Always give yourself at least 3 hours between shuttle pickup and flight departure—even more during peak season or rides across cities like Chandler or Glendale. ### 7. Take Note of Special Needs Accommodations Need a wheelchair-accessible shuttle? Are you traveling with a service animal or assistance luggage? Reliable companies (like ours) will tailor your ride when given notice. 📢 Communicate this when booking so we can plan ahead with the right vehicle and team. ### 8. Keep Your Phone Handy the Day of Travel Stay connected! Drivers often text when they’re on their way or already waiting curbside. Missed calls or forgotten messages can delay the process and add stress. 🔋 Tip: Charge your phone the night before for a seamless morning experience. ### 9. Communicate Flight Delays Immediately Even though Airport Shuttle of Phoenix monitors flight schedules, customers should always alert dispatch about significant delays, cancellations, or airport changes. 💬 It helps us realign the rest of the day’s routes and give you options for rebooking—without penalties in most cases. ### 10.
